The Hamilton Southeastern girls tennis team won its sixth consecutive sectional title on Friday, beating rival Fishers 4-1 to claim the Noblesville sectional championship at the Noblesville East Middle School tennis courts.
All of the matches were decided in straight sets. The No. 16-ranked Royals won both doubles matches, in addition to victories from Adalyn De Witt at No. 2 singles and Tea Vrkic at No. 3 singles.
“We knew Fishers was a tough team and they were going to battle,” said Southeastern coach Kirk Webber. “We had a couple close sets, the first set at 1 doubles, and the girls were able to pull away. And it’s just always good to get those first sets under your belts, get the momentum going into the second.”
The No. ww Tigers’ win came from Lucy Loy at No. 1 singles. Loy won both of her sectional matches, which moves her into the individual tournament. That will start next week.
As for the Royals, they advance to the North Central regional. Southeastern will play Mount Vernon on Tuesday in a semi-final match.

Hamilton Southeastern 4, Fishers 1
No. 1 singles: Lucy Loy (F) def. Kaylee Etheredge (HSE) 6-0, 6-0
No. 2 singles: Adalyn De Witt (HSE) def. Makenzie Weber (F) 6-0, 6-4
No. 3 singles: Tea Vrkic (HSE) def. Addy Kolb (F) 6-0, 6-0
No. 1 doubles: Taylor Cleary and Jeorgia Templin (HSE) def. Sonia Fuller and Avery Murphy (F) 6-3, 6-1
No. 2 doubles: Misha Bukaasagaram and Nikki Hite (HSE) def. Catherine Hutchinson and Claire Blake (F) 6-1, 6-4

Carmel continued its sectional championship streak on Friday, winning again at the Todd Witsken Tennis Center.
The No. 3 ranked and defending state champion Greyhounds beat No. 25 Guerin Catholic 5-0. Carmel won all of the matches in straight sets. This marks the 28th consecutive sectional title for the Greyhounds and their 36th overall.
Carmel will play in the Kokomo regional next week, taking on the winner of the Logansport sectional in a Tuesday semi-final. The Logansport sectional championship is scheduled for today, between Twin Lakes and Lewis Cass.

Carmel 5, Guerin Catholic 0
No. 1 singles: Sydney Morris def. Jenna Patton 6-2, 6-0
No. 2 singles: Apruva Manas def. Madelyn Filer 6-0, 6-0
No. 3 singles: Emma Brune def. Ellen Gardner 6-1, 6-0
No. 1 doubles: Leila Antony and Lauren Littell def. Bailey Buehnerkemper and Shanna Shuler 6-2, 6-1
No. 2 doubles: Selena Liu and Katelyn Conley def. Hailey Brown and Eryn McMullen 6-0, 6-1
